Guardians aren't "found".
The cores are what create a guardian. They merge with a living being to grant them a new body and powers.
It is the choice of Guardian of who or what they want to protect and how.
A example being a guardian tied to nature: This can manifest in them caring for the animals of the forests, or just the plants. They could protect the forest passively like warding off areas. Or aggressively like destroying logging camps or attacking towns near their forest.
It is of their own free will to choose what they protect, they can't be coerced into defending something they don't believe in or want to protect.
And finding a marble core doesn't meant it will bond to anyone, it chooses who it wishes to bond with.
